What strategies do you use to engage retail audiences with content?
I engage retail audiences by focusing on real, relatable shopping moments—like the initial discovery, curiosity, and decision-making process in-store. I capture that “pause and look” moment that most shoppers experience, which makes the content feel familiar and authentic. I also keep my content visually clear and attention-grabbing in the first few seconds, using natural reactions, quick cuts, and close-ups of the product so viewers instantly understand what I’ve found and why it stands out. To hold attention, I keep the pacing tight and conversational, almost like I’m talking to a friend while shopping. I highlight what makes the product different in a simple, non-salesy way, so it feels like a genuine recommendation rather than an ad. Finally, I connect the in-store experience to real-life use—showing how it fits into everyday routines—so viewers can easily imagine themselves buying and using it.

How do you ensure your UGC feels authentic and inclusive?
I make my UGC feel authentic by keeping my reactions natural and unscripted—just real, in-the-moment thoughts that people can relate to. I focus on showing genuine curiosity and honesty rather than trying to “sell” the product. To keep it inclusive, I’m mindful of using language and visuals that welcome everyone, regardless of background, identity, or experience level. I avoid assumptions, keep my tone open and judgment-free, and highlight how the product can fit into different lifestyles. I also aim to represent a realistic perspective—whether someone is new to sexual wellness or already comfortable with it. Overall, I treat my content like I’m talking to a friend: honest, respectful, and relatable.
